Locs have become a powerful expression of individuality and cultural pride, embraced by people of all backgrounds. What I love about locs is how diverse they can be — from neat, uniform thin locs to chunky, freeform styles, there is truly something for everyone. Many beginners worry about commitment or maintenance, but with the right care and products, locs can be low-maintenance and healthy. One tip I always share is to start strong with professional twisting or interlocking to ensure your locs form cleanly and last longer. Incorporating natural oils and avoiding harsh chemicals helps maintain moisture and scalp health. If you want to switch up your look, accessories like beads, cuffs, and wraps add fantastic flair.
